Xinjiang Winka Times Dept (603101) has a Tangible Net Worth Ratio of 89.7% as of March 2026. This metric is calculated by deducting intangible assets (CN¥148.61 Million) from net assets (CN¥1.44 Billion) and expressing it as a percentage of total net assets. A higher ratio means that more of the company's equity is backed by tangible, balance-sheet-verifiable assets rather than goodwill, patents, or brand value. Annual Tangible Net Worth Ratio for Xinjiang Winka Times Dept (2011–2025)

The table below presents the year-by-year Tangible Net Worth Ratio for Xinjiang Winka Times Dept from 2011 to 2025, covering 15 annual filings. Each row shows net assets, intangible assets, total assets, the tangible net worth ratio, and the change in percentage points versus the prior year. Year Tangible NW Ratio Net Assets (CNY) Intangible Assets Total Assets Change (pp)
2025 89.4% CN¥1.42 Billion CN¥150.35 Million CN¥4.91 Billion ▲ +0.5 pp
2024 88.9% CN¥1.38 Billion CN¥153.39 Million CN¥4.63 Billion ▼ -3.0 pp
2023 91.9% CN¥1.46 Billion CN¥118.29 Million CN¥4.27 Billion ▲ +1.4 pp
2022 90.5% CN¥1.29 Billion CN¥123.42 Million CN¥4.24 Billion ▼ -0.8 pp
2021 91.2% CN¥1.45 Billion CN¥126.92 Million CN¥4.51 Billion ▲ +0.5 pp
2020 90.7% CN¥1.40 Billion CN¥129.61 Million CN¥4.08 Billion ▲ +0.3 pp
2019 90.4% CN¥1.38 Billion CN¥132.21 Million CN¥3.81 Billion ▼ -2.8 pp
2018 93.2% CN¥1.34 Billion CN¥90.91 Million CN¥4.16 Billion ▲ +3.0 pp
2017 90.2% CN¥1.29 Billion CN¥126.09 Million CN¥2.44 Billion ▲ +1.0 pp
2016 89.3% CN¥1.21 Billion CN¥129.74 Million CN¥2.13 Billion ▲ +16.3 pp
2015 73.0% CN¥634.46 Million CN¥171.22 Million CN¥2.07 Billion ▲ +22.3 pp
2014 50.7% CN¥556.79 Million CN¥274.48 Million CN¥2.13 Billion ▲ +20.5 pp
2013 30.2% CN¥477.30 Million CN¥333.20 Million CN¥1.83 Billion ▼ -61.7 pp
2012 91.9% CN¥400.06 Million CN¥32.28 Million CN¥1.30 Billion ▲ +0.9 pp
2011 91.0% CN¥314.73 Million CN¥28.28 Million CN¥1.02 Billion
pp = percentage points
